Ball Bearing Mounting Methods

Steven Kalgreen
July 14, 2016

There are the four different locking mechanisms for mounted ball bearings - set screw, eccentric locking collar, concentric locking collar, and adapter. PTI shows us in this great video how to install and tighten the bearings, as well as how to maintain them once installed.
